Where is his eye balls?

u/Nervous_Contract_139 1h ago

The eyes are two black dots on the top of the two longer stalks. The two shorter stalk like tentacles, are for touch and smell. They actually can move their eye stalks independently and retract when in danger.

They can’t actually see very well at all, their eyes detect light vs. dark movement, and large shapes, but the picture is blurry and they generally do not see color well.
